Police release images of five men after disorder at Coventry City game at Ricoh Arena

Coventry Editorial 20th Feb, 2017   0

POLICE have released images of five men suspected of being involved in a disorder during the Coventry City and Sheffield United football match at the Ricoh Arena in December.

It is believed trouble broke out in the stands between fans between 8.15pm and 8.45pm on Thursday December 15.

A number of fans also invaded the pitch towards the end of the televised match in protest against the club’s owners Sisu.

PC Craig Harding, from the force’s football unit, said: “We are sure that someone knows who these men are and we are appealing to people to come forward with names.




“We would also like to take this opportunity to appeal to the men in the images to do the right thing and come forward as it is only a matter of time before we come knocking on your door.”

The disruption from the pitch invasion on 87 minutes shortly before the end of the game was reported locally and nationally, including by Sky Sports.

Play was suspended for several minutes, after which Sheffield United scored an equalising goal.

The football club has said it will co-operated fully with the police and footballing authorities.

Any of those proven to have been involved in the disorder could face bans from matches, with the FA keen to ensure clubs clamp down in disruption of games.
